DTI Urban Rifle Course, Rochester IN 16 June 2010

DTI Urban Rifle Course, on the run during a transition drill

At the DTI Urban Rifle Course in Rochester, Indiana, we find an array of experience levels and gear levels. In the day and age when students often strive to have the latest and greatest accessories for their top-of-the-line rifle, the first student to qualify at the end of the second day used a standard, iron-sighted AK-47! Skill always trumps gear. A few of the lessons learned: where to carry extra magazines; making sure your gear doesn’t fall everywhere when you move; night/low light shooting.
The class brought everyone to a similar skill level, and for some, the leap was bigger than others, but you can’t argue with results.

IDPA Match in Plainfield IL (2010June06)

Cincopa video hosting solution for your website. Another great product from Cincopa Send Files.

IDPA Match_Steve Camp20100606 (to see video, click on this link)

I attended an IDPA match at Oak Park Sportsman’s Club in Plainfield IL on 6/06/10. I shoot these monthly matches to help me maintain (and hopefully improve) my gunhandling competency and increase my survival index.
I shoot these matches a “tactically” as I can. I may not “win the match”, but I am usually within the top 20% or so.
I practice my use of cover, 360 degree scans and I go for accuracy more than speed. I usually am one of the top “fewest points down” participants.

Doublestar 1911 pistol review (May 2010)

Cincopa video hosting solution for your website. Another great product from Cincopa Send Files.

Here’s a short ARR on the Doublestar 1911 that I just got.
Doublestar 1911, .45 ACP with 5” barrel with a rail frame.
Novak sights with white dots (no tritium inserts), looks like Ed Brown thumb safety & grip safety, 25 LPI front strap checkering, steel flat checkered mainspring housing, front slide serrations, original JMB design firing pin system (no FP block) and I was told no MIM internals.
I picked up the Doublestar the same day that I was leaving with my son to attend four days of training with Henk Iverson (www.StrikeTactical.com). Handgun levels I and II.
The only pre-course prep that was done was to field strip the Doublestar, run a bore brush & some patches through the bore and then lube the pistol.
My son used the Doublestar throughout Henk’s course and fired just fewer than 1,200 rounds of assorted ammunition, consisting mainly of reloaded 230 grain plated RN bullets @ 840 fps.
Approximately 150 rounds of various factory hollow points were also fired through the pistol. Zero malfunctions, hesitations or hiccups were encountered during the feeding, firing, extracting and ejecting the ammunition fired. 100% performance!
Magazines used were a combination of standard 7 round Wilson Combat, their 8 round Elite magazines along with some McCormick 8 round PowerMags.
The only issue that was encountered was the rear section of the thumb safety overhung the rear of the frame approx .040”. Less than 60 seconds with a dremel motor tool with a rubber abrasive wheel took care of that.
The only thing that I’ll change is to replace the Novak rear sight with a 10-8 black sight.
I will purchase another Doublestar (without the frame rail) when they become available in June or July (hopefully).
Great pistol . . . . highly recommended!

Just Completed DTI Scenario Based Force-on-Force May 22-23 Course

Cincopa video hosting solution for your website. Another great product from Cincopa Send Files.

DTI and Safe Direction have just completed their third SBT-FOF training program this past weekend, May 22 & 23.

Much learning was accomplished through the live interaction between students and our experienced role players. John and Vicki Farnam provided post scenario feedback upon the completion of each exercise. The students were also encouraged to give their feedback after each scenario was completed.

Students were also given the opportunity to choose several scenarios to “do-over”, thereby allowing them multiple opportunities to complete similar scenarios.

Our full complement of experienced Role players tested everyone. The student’s frustrations and excitement were thrown in at no extra charge!

Our SBT-FOF courses are more geared towards using your “software”, not your “hardware” skills. Most of the scenarios do not have to evolve into shooting incidents if your observation, verbalization and posturing skills are honed. This course will test all of those skills thoroughly.

Strike Tactical Course – Another View

Cincopa video hosting solution for your website. Another great product from Cincopa Send Files.

Notes on Day One:

Iverson teaches stuff that is similar to other defensive firearms courses I’ve attended, but he kicks it up a notch. Initially, his teaching style seems very confrontational and his standards are very high. He works you hard.

That being said, Iverson is a very good teacher, a hard teacher, but a very good one. It’s good to learn stuff from firearms instructors with different perspectives; all it can do is help. He is a stickler, and he stuck to me. Biggest complements I received from him were “You don’t suck that much” and “You are a good shooter, I can make you a great one”

At the end of Day One, I found he completely fixed my grip and I was shooting a lot better.

He knows his stuff, and he uses it. Looking forward to the rest of the week(end)
